TechTrain(TechBowl株式会社,总公司:东京都千代田区,代表取缔役CEO:小泽政生,以下简称「TechTrain」)秉持「成为支持科技的所有人的终端」理念,为数字转型平台企业的新进工程师举办了为期7天的Ruby on Rails / AWS / Docker实务技术培训。 本次培训的目标不是让学员仅止于「知道」技术,而是要达到「能在现场使用」的状态,内容涵盖从Web应用程序开发到基础设施建构与部署。学员们不仅使用Rails开发业务应用程序,还自行建构Docker开发环境,并在AWS上配置基础设施,达到能自主完成一系列开发与建构流程的水平。 ■ 培训实施背景 —「知道」与「现场可用」之间的巨大鸿沟 本次合作企业过去的新进培训面临的课题是,培训内容过于偏重基础,导致与分配后的实际工作脱节。 本次培训的任务是将新进工程师从仅能依循Rails教学的阶段,提升到能独立设计和说明AWS(ECS / ALB / S3 等)基本配置和Docker环境的阶段,使其能立即成为即将到来的实务工作的即战力。 ■ 培训特色 逐步重现实务复杂性的Rails实作课程 不仅限于简单的CRUD操作,还依难易度实作了搜索、关联、预约、认证等现场常用功能。让学员体验从「做出能动的东西」到「伴随设计判断来制作」的转变。 阐明「为何采用此配置」的AWS・Docker课程 指导学员从逻辑上理解IAM、网络、保存的角色分工,并能自行组建考量到正式营运的ECR / ECS / ALB配置。学员也能够绘制并说明配置图。 结合在线线下即时解决问题的导师制度 通过面对面和聊天并用,创建学员在遇到困难时能立即向现役工程师咨询的体制。通过学习解决错误的过程本身,培养了分配后所需的自主解决能力。 ■ 培训成果 所有学员皆独立完成使用Rails开发业务应用程序。 所有学员皆能设计并说明使用ECR / ECS / ALB / S3的正式营运级配置。 消除了对基础设施的心理障碍。 与后续实务开发「零前置时间」接轨。 学员们以共同的技术堆栈和设计理念加入,无需花费时间在环境建构或基本语法确认上,即可开始工作。 ■ 未来展望 TechTrain除了Rails / AWS / Docker套装课程外,还提供符合各企业技术堆栈的实务培训,包括Laravel、Go、Java、Python等。 所有课程皆由活跃于业界最前线的现役工程师设计与授课,确保新进工程师不会因「培训」与「实务」之间的落差而感到困扰。 我们将从技术和教育两方面提供支持,并在AI时代特别重视从有识者那里获得实务知识的体验,提供有助于成长的环境。 ■ 培训学员心声(部分摘录) 「培训不是『先有答案再解释 → 实作』的流程,而是像实际工作一样,以『规格 → 实作』的流程进行。这让我学会了如何自己寻找解决意外错误的方法,受益良多。」 「能够与团队成员讨论并推进教材,让整个团队和自己的理解程度保持一致,这点非常好。此外,团队成员和讲师经常教我一些我没想到的解决方法,这7天非常有价值!」 「提问的环境很友善,讲师的解释也非常清楚。与团队合作也很愉快。」 ■ Rails培训讲师对学员的评论 TechTrain导师 井上先生 「这次我们以实务挑战的形式进行了培训。我相信,不仅仅是『照着指示做』,还包括理解所给予课题的背景,有时甚至提出规格变更的建议,从技术以外的角度整理信息来开发产品功能,这些在实务中将会越来越被要求。」 「希望你们不仅能应用所学的Ruby on Rails知识,还能将遇到困难时的沟通方式以及在工作中深化知识的方法,应用到实际工作中!」 「这次的内容是关于使用Rails实作接近实际情境的用例。」